Most Pet Friendly Grayhawk Village Apartments for Rent

The apartment community in the Grayhawk Village area of Phoenix, AZ that ranks the highest in Pet Friendliness Lifestyle Score on ApartmentHomeLiving.com is The View at Cascade with prices starting from $1,660 and a Pet Friendly score of 4 of 4. Hideaway North Scottsdale scores the second highest with a 3.8 of 4 and has availability currently starting from $2,205. Here are the most Pet Friendly Grayhawk Village apartments for rent in Phoenix, AZ:

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Grayhawk Village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Grayhawk Village?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Grayhawk Village is at Desert Horizon listed at $1,220.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Grayhawk Village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Grayhawk Village is $3,426.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Grayhawk Village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Grayhawk Village is a 2,350 square feet unit starting from $2,521 at Modera Reserve.

What is the average size for Grayhawk Village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Grayhawk Village is currently at 711 sq ft.
